The Vice President of Accreditation and Professional Regulation (APR) is a key leadership role responsible for overseeing and managing the accreditation processes of the organization. This position ensures compliance with accreditation standards fosters continuous improvement and promotes academic excellence across all programs. The Vice President develops and maintains relationships with key accrediting bodies to advance the interests of the organization. The Vice President serves as the primary spokesperson on accreditation matters representing the organization to accrediting bodies regulatory agencies and the broader organizational community. Additionally this role provides strategic leadership and supervision for the APR team overseeing colleagues managing resources and ensuring efficient operations.
